PS Windows+Mac: StemUp/Downs appear everywhere after the import, this
was not the case with older LilyPond versions, e.g. 2.19.31, which I
still use on my Windows system because of the errors listed above (I
know that would probably be another separate issue).
Further searching for philomelos (which was a fork of musicxml2ly that was
apparently reintegrated into lilypond in the commit I referenced earlier) led
to the following:
https://github.com/Philomelos/lilypond-musicxml2ly-dev
which contains the following in its release notes:
v0.1.13:
added the command line options --nsd / --no-stem-directions to ignore stem
direction indications given in MusicXML, and use lilypond's automatic stemming
instead.
You might try using the command option --no-stem-directions or --nsd and
see if that eliminates the spurious stem direction commands.

And LilyPond issue #4751
(https://sourceforge.net/p/testlilyissues/issues/4751/?page=1) confirms that
the stem directions and the new command-line option were added as part of
2.19.44
